Papua Police and Cartenz-2025 Peace Operations Task Force Collaborate to Uncover the Case of the Shooting of Civilians in Yalimo

Jayapura– Head of the Cartenz-2025 Peace Operations, Brigadier General Pol. Dr. Faizal Ramadhani, who also serves as Deputy Chief of Papua Police, said that the Papua Police together with the Cartenz-2025 Peace Operations Task Force continue to collaborate in uncovering the case of the shooting of civilians in Yalimo Regency, Papua Mountains Province.

The shooting was allegedly carried out by KKB Aske Mabel, a deserter from the Yalimo Police.

This statement was made by Brigadier General Pol. Faizal while leading the morning roll call at the Papua Police New Headquarters Roll Call Field, Koya Koso, Muara Tami District, Jayapura City, on Monday (13/1/2025).

“In the last few days, there has been a prominent incident in the jurisdiction of the Papua Police involving KKB Aske Mabel. “The perpetrator fled with a firearm and carried out nine shootings, resulting in five deaths,” said Brigadier General Faizal.

He emphasized that his party had deployed various units, including the Criminal Investigation Unit, Mobile Brigade, and Cyber ​​of the Papua Police, to support the Cartenz-2025 Peace Operation Task Force and the Yalimo Police in uncovering this case.

Meanwhile, in a separate location, the Head of the Cartenz-2025 Peace Operation Public Relations Task Force, Senior Commissioner Yusuf Sutejo, appealed to the public to play an active role in maintaining a conducive situation.

“Community involvement is very important in helping security forces maintain a conducive situation. We are committed to maintaining peace and providing a sense of security for the residents of Yalimo Regency,” said Senior Commissioner Yusuf Sutejo.

The Papua Police and the Cartenz-2025 Peace Operation Task Force emphasized their commitment to resolving this case and continuing to maintain security stability in the Papua Mountains region.
